Abstract

Gastric cancer (GC) is one of the most common types of cancer and a leading cause of cancer‑associated mortality. MicroRNAs (miRNAs/miRs) are demonstrated to function as oncomiRs or tumor‑suppressor‑miRs in GC. miR‑7 has been identified to be a tumor suppressor of GC by targeting ep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R). In our previous study, Yangzheng Sanjie Decoction (YZSJD), a traditional Chinese formula, was identified to be effective in alleviating the symptoms and even postponing turnover of precancerous lesions. To elucidate the mechanism of YZSJD, the present study evaluated the effects of YZSJD of the GC MKN‑45 cell line and investigated the underlying molecular mechanisms using YZSJD‑containing serum (YCS). The expression of miR‑7 in GC, normal and adjacent tissue samples was examined. The results demonstrated that YCS inhibited proliferation by inducing cell cycle arrest at the S phase, and significantly induced apoptosis compared with the control group. miR‑7 was significantly downregulated in GC tissues compared with the matched ones. Using reverse transcription‑quantitative polymerase chain reaction and western blot analysis, the expression of miR‑7 was inversely associated with EGFR. This indicates that YCS inhibits proliferation and induces apoptosis of GC cells mediated by miR‑7 targeting EGFR, which may be one of the mechanisms whereby YZSJD exerts its effects on GC.
